Overview of the Samson Q2U

The Samson Q2U is a versatile handheld microphone and recorder combo. Known for its affordability and ease of use, it has become a favorite among podcasters and students. Its design incorporates both USB and XLR outputs, making it compatible with a wide range of devices and setups.

Key features include:

  • Dynamic cardioid microphone
  • USB and XLR output options
  • Built-in headphone monitoring
  • Onboard gain control
  • Battery-powered operation

Overview of the Zoom H4n Pro

The Zoom H4n Pro is a professional-grade portable recorder favored by field recorders, musicians, and filmmakers. Its robust build and extensive feature set make it suitable for complex recording scenarios. It offers multiple input options and high-quality preamps for superior sound capture.

Key features include:

  • Built-in stereo microphones with adjustable angle
  • Two XLR/TRS combo inputs
  • 48V phantom power for condenser microphones
  • Multi-track recording capability
  • Extended battery life with AA batteries or AC power

Sound Quality and Recording Capabilities

In 2026, both devices deliver impressive sound quality, but their strengths differ. The Samson Q2U provides clear, broadcast-quality audio suitable for podcasts and interviews. Its dynamic microphone handles loud sources well, reducing distortion.

The Zoom H4n Pro excels in capturing detailed, high-fidelity sound, especially in multi-microphone setups. Its stereo microphones are ideal for ambient recordings, music, and film soundtracks. The device's preamps are notably transparent, minimizing noise.

Portability and Ease of Use

Both devices are portable, but their design philosophies differ. The Samson Q2U is lightweight and simple, making it perfect for quick recordings on the go. Its plug-and-play setup allows even beginners to start recording immediately.

The Zoom H4n Pro is bulkier but offers more control and flexibility. Its physical controls and multiple inputs require a bit more familiarity but provide greater versatility for complex projects.

Connectivity and Compatibility

The Samson Q2U's dual USB and XLR outputs provide seamless integration with computers, mixers, and audio interfaces. Its plug-and-play nature makes it suitable for live streaming and podcasting.

The Zoom H4n Pro's multiple input options enable it to connect with professional microphones and instruments. Its USB port also allows direct transfer of recordings to computers for editing and sharing.

Price and Value in 2026

As of 2026, the Samson Q2U remains an affordable option, typically priced around $70-$100, offering excellent value for entry-level and casual users.

The Zoom H4n Pro, priced around $250-$300, targets professionals and serious hobbyists who require advanced features and superior sound quality. Its higher price reflects its expanded capabilities.
